Subject: Sourcing an empty files does not reset exit status
Date: Tue, 17 Nov 2015 03:18:53 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<n2e2qe$voq$1@ger.gmane.org> (raw)

Hello,

a bug has been filed in the Debian BTS about dash not resetting the exit 
status after sourcing an empty file with the dot command. [1]

The following test echoes "OK" with bash and "fail" with dash

     #!/bin/sh

     echo > ./empty
     false

     . ./empty && echo "OK" || echo "fail"

A similar bug in dash has been discussed and addressed in 2011 [2], but 
it looks like the solution has been only partial.

The version of dash I tested is the current git master branch, commit 
2e58422.
